Mike Katits

Muck Man

Muck Man

27 of 31: Muck Man was once a mild mannered waste management specialist but he had a junky day and wound up on the business end of a canister of #mutagen transforming him into a walking pile of revolting refuse. His mind is mostly garbage but he's still got enough smarts to switch sides to the good guys after Shredder thrashed their alliance and mucked him over.

